Right now it's a 08 Maroon Sahara JKU with a stock 3.8L (downside LOL) 102K miles, in great shape for it's age, auto, equipped with Smittybilt SRC Carbine steel front bumper w/ fogs, Smittybilt XRC 9500 winch, 2 cube LED lights on front bumper guard, Truck light LED headlights, Smittybilt tube rear bumper :(, Smittybilt SRC side armor guards/steps, Smittybilt SRC roof rack which holds my CVT hard shell RTT, 40" LED double row light bar on roof rack, 3 1/2" Rubicon Express lift, 285/65-18 Cooper STT PRO tires, Rugged Ridge hood latches. Looking at a more camping, expedition style of vehicle more so than a rock crawler type.
Immediately planned mods: Windshield brackets for Rigid Dually cube lights (on hand), Added lights for back-up lighting, Mount for my Hi-Lift jack, Dual battery setup under hood, Design and build a rear kitchen/storage system, Tailgate Table, some kind of awning setup (270 deg?). Repair or replace existing Infinity stereo system.
Down the road mods: Replace tube rear bumper with something more substantial, probably with spare tire mount, skid plates, cold air intake & chip(suggestions?), Front and rear Diff cover, fridge/freezer, portable solar kit, replace fenders. Anything else that comes to mind (and it will!).
